The crypto market in 2026 looks less forgiving than it did a couple of cycles ago. Speculative launches still appear weekly, yet a larger share of serious attention now settles on projects that can explain, in plain terms, what happens after the initial raise. Token allocation models, visible reward mechanics, and some form of ongoing participation have moved from secondary details to primary filters. Investors who once chased narrative alone increasingly ask how supply is divided, how incentives are funded, and whether governance or community mechanisms exist beyond the listing event.

That shift reflects hard experience. Multiple cycles of opaque team allocations, sudden unlock cliffs, and reward pools that evaporated once marketing budgets ran dry have left many participants more cautious. Clearer allocation models reduce some of the information asymmetry that previously favored insiders. Audits and transparent tokenomics do not eliminate risk, but they give buyers a baseline against which to measure claims. In this environment, projects that publish detailed breakdowns and tie early participation directly to longer-term incentives stand a better chance of holding attention.

Challenges are real. Early-stage crypto projects face execution risk, smart-contract risk, market volatility, and the possibility that incentive structures attract short-term capital rather than durable community engagement. Claims of audits, KYC processes, locked liquidity, or doxxed teams should be verified directly through primary documents rather than accepted at face value. The same scrutiny applies to vesting schedules and unlock calendars that can materially affect circulating supply after listing.

What stands out in the broader 2026 landscape is the gradual re-centering of due diligence around structure. Investors are asking how much supply is reserved for public participants, how reward pools are funded, whether development and liquidity have dedicated allocations, and whether any governance path exists. Projects that can answer those questions with published numbers and functional mechanisms occupy a different category from those relying primarily on momentum.
